Transaction 58fcc176439fe716a5bcfc103199a3032bd81d328176b87152c93f388e4db780
1 Input
1 Output
-
58fcc176439fe716a5bcfc103199a3032bd81d328176b87152c93f388e4db780:0
- value
- 8834122
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 60079f8785b9d85ddc9cbb375e09524c84035300 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19km15mnQbrgHimHH2uLtruP7P6sw8Zo98